The fundamentals of hair care are:

Take care of your body (internally)
Moisture
Low manipulation
Low/Little heat
Trimming when necessary

Learning to read ingredient lists
Moisture and protein balance
Protecting ends
 
Conditioning according to your hair's needs at the moment (protein, moisture, pH balance, detangling etc.)
Minimize manipulation
Protecting your hair, especially the ends
Minimize chemical processing (stretching, going natural, being satisfied with natural hair color)
Minimize heat
